Completed PhD in physics at Radboud University Nijmegen at age 26 in 2000, under Andre Geim, working on mesoscopic transport in superconductors.
Born in Nizhny Tagil, Russia, Novoselov earned his MSc from the Moscow Institute of Physics and Technology in 1997, then his PhD from Radboud University Nijmegen in 2000 at age 26 under Andre Geim. He later co-discovered graphene, earning the Nobel Prize in Physics in 2010.

Trajectory
- 1997 · age 23
MSc from MIPT
Completed MSc from the Moscow Institute of Physics and Technology.
- 2000 · age 26
PhD from Nijmegen
Completed PhD in physics at Radboud University Nijmegen under Andre Geim.
- 2001 · age 27
Joined University of Manchester
Moved with Geim to the University of Manchester as a postdoctoral researcher.
- 2004 · age 30
Discovery of graphene
Co-discovered graphene with Andre Geim, published in Science.
- 2010 · age 36
Nobel Prize in Physics
Awarded the Nobel Prize in Physics jointly with Andre Geim for groundbreaking experiments on graphene.
